repositories
/
e-mobility-charging-stations-simulator.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Validate response PDU (#137)
[e-mobility-charging-stations-simulator.git]
/
src
/
types
/
ocpp
/
1.6
/
MeterValues.ts
diff --git
a/src/types/ocpp/1.6/MeterValues.ts
b/src/types/ocpp/1.6/MeterValues.ts
index 97a7d24c9fd3396a1d7d364fec63c77fa6a347c1..0d9d3263f755d184639bef69d041b10142eca758 100644
(file)
--- a/
src/types/ocpp/1.6/MeterValues.ts
+++ b/
src/types/ocpp/1.6/MeterValues.ts
@@
-1,5
+1,5
@@
import { EmptyObject } from '../../EmptyObject';
import { EmptyObject } from '../../EmptyObject';
-import { Json
Type
} from '../../JsonType';
+import { Json
Object
} from '../../JsonType';
export enum MeterValueUnit {
WATT_HOUR = 'Wh',
export enum MeterValueUnit {
WATT_HOUR = 'Wh',
@@
-17,7
+17,7
@@
export enum MeterValueUnit {
TEMP_CELSIUS = 'Celsius',
TEMP_FAHRENHEIT = 'Fahrenheit',
TEMP_KELVIN = 'K',
TEMP_CELSIUS = 'Celsius',
TEMP_FAHRENHEIT = 'Fahrenheit',
TEMP_KELVIN = 'K',
- PERCENT = 'Percent'
+ PERCENT = 'Percent'
,
}
export enum MeterValueContext {
}
export enum MeterValueContext {
@@
-28,7
+28,7
@@
export enum MeterValueContext {
SAMPLE_PERIODIC = 'Sample.Periodic',
TRANSACTION_BEGIN = 'Transaction.Begin',
TRANSACTION_END = 'Transaction.End',
SAMPLE_PERIODIC = 'Sample.Periodic',
TRANSACTION_BEGIN = 'Transaction.Begin',
TRANSACTION_END = 'Transaction.End',
- TRIGGER = 'Trigger'
+ TRIGGER = 'Trigger'
,
}
export enum OCPP16MeterValueMeasurand {
}
export enum OCPP16MeterValueMeasurand {
@@
-53,7
+53,7
@@
export enum OCPP16MeterValueMeasurand {
FAN_RPM = 'RPM',
STATE_OF_CHARGE = 'SoC',
TEMPERATURE = 'Temperature',
FAN_RPM = 'RPM',
STATE_OF_CHARGE = 'SoC',
TEMPERATURE = 'Temperature',
- VOLTAGE = 'Voltage'
+ VOLTAGE = 'Voltage'
,
}
export enum MeterValueLocation {
}
export enum MeterValueLocation {
@@
-61,7
+61,7
@@
export enum MeterValueLocation {
CABLE = 'Cable',
EV = 'EV',
INLET = 'Inlet',
CABLE = 'Cable',
EV = 'EV',
INLET = 'Inlet',
- OUTLET = 'Outlet'
+ OUTLET = 'Outlet'
,
}
export enum OCPP16MeterValuePhase {
}
export enum OCPP16MeterValuePhase {
@@
-74,7
+74,7
@@
export enum OCPP16MeterValuePhase {
L3_N = 'L3-N',
L1_L2 = 'L1-L2',
L2_L3 = 'L2-L3',
L3_N = 'L3-N',
L1_L2 = 'L1-L2',
L2_L3 = 'L2-L3',
- L3_L1 = 'L3-L1'
+ L3_L1 = 'L3-L1'
,
}
export enum MeterValueFormat {
}
export enum MeterValueFormat {
@@
-82,8
+82,8
@@
export enum MeterValueFormat {
SIGNED_DATA = 'SignedData',
}
SIGNED_DATA = 'SignedData',
}
-export interface OCPP16SampledValue extends Json
Type
{
- value
?
: string;
+export interface OCPP16SampledValue extends Json
Object
{
+ value: string;
unit?: MeterValueUnit;
context?: MeterValueContext;
measurand?: OCPP16MeterValueMeasurand;
unit?: MeterValueUnit;
context?: MeterValueContext;
measurand?: OCPP16MeterValueMeasurand;
@@
-92,16
+92,15
@@
export interface OCPP16SampledValue extends JsonType {
format?: MeterValueFormat;
}
format?: MeterValueFormat;
}
-export interface OCPP16MeterValue extends Json
Type
{
+export interface OCPP16MeterValue extends Json
Object
{
timestamp: string;
sampledValue: OCPP16SampledValue[];
}
timestamp: string;
sampledValue: OCPP16SampledValue[];
}
-export interface
MeterValuesRequest extends JsonType
{
+export interface
OCPP16MeterValuesRequest extends JsonObject
{
connectorId: number;
transactionId?: number;
meterValue: OCPP16MeterValue[];
}
connectorId: number;
transactionId?: number;
meterValue: OCPP16MeterValue[];
}
-export type MeterValuesResponse = EmptyObject;
-
+export type OCPP16MeterValuesResponse = EmptyObject;